OAKLAND — A motorcyclist died Thursday after a solo collision at an intersection in East Oakland, authorities said.

In statements, police said officers responded to a collision report just before 1:35 p.m. on High Street and MacArthur Boulevard on the edge of the city’s Laurel district.

When officers arrived, they found a man in his 30s seriously injured after being shot from the car after his motorcycle crashed into a pole.

Paramedics and firefighters from the Oakland Fire Department also arrived to provide care, but the man was pronounced dead at the scene.

The man’s identity was not known, pending notification of the next of kin by the Alameda County Sheriff’s Office coroner’s office.

The collision is still under investigation and anyone with information should call Oakland Police Department traffic investigators at 510-777-8570.
